  • (1888PressRelease) November 03, 2013 - Los Angeles, CA - From the cultural heart of Scandinavia - Gothenburg, Sweden -comes a new psych rock band with one foot in the garage and the other in galaxies beyond! The five-piece will see their new album, Like Elephants 1, released in the U.S. for the first time November 5 by Cleopatra Records.

    Recorded in their hometown and produced by the band and Michael Nilsson, Like Elephants 1 swirls with psychedelic grooves, catchy rock riffs and gorgeous folk melodies like the love child of '60s freaks The Seeds and space rock legends Hawkwind! The lead off single "The Death Of John Hall D.Y." shimmers with a killer guitar riff, organ blasts and vocal harmonies straight out of '60s Woodstock.     For their second single, the propulsive rocker "Two Tongues," the band tapped Swedish director René U Valdes, who has created videos for some of that country's biggest rock exports including metal band Hardcore Superstar and Nicke Borge of Backyard Babies. Featuring The Movements' frontman David Henriksson in full glam peacock makeup, the video shows the band giving an electrifying performance that showcases some of the vintage sounds mixed with modern flourishes that await listeners of this remarkable album.     Early press has already dubbed the album a hit with Classic Rock (DE) giving Like Elephants 1 a 9 out of 10, and Stateside tastemaker site Revolt Of The Apes declaring The Movements, "a band that we'll be seeking to observe for many, many moons to come."

    The band will be supporting the release of Like Elephants 1 with shows in and around Europe, including Germany and Finland.
